[前][次][番号順一覧][スレッド一覧]

sylpheed-jp:1313

From: とみたまさひろ <tommy@xxxxxxxxxx>
Date: Thu, 6 Dec 2001 01:17:21 +0900
Subject: [sylpheed-jp:01313] Re: Date

とみたです。

On Wed, 5 Dec 2001 14:32:25 +0900
mori <taka_mo@xxxxxxxxxx> wrote:

> 別のメールで岩井氏が訳して下さった右記「Subject: [sylpheed-jp:01296] Re: Date」
> のメールの一部を引用します。
> 
> 岩井>> http://www.puni.net/~mimori/rfc/rfc2822.txt より
> 岩井>> >   Other multi-character (usually between 3 and 5) alphabetic time zones
> 岩井>> >   have been used in Internet messages.  Any such time zone whose
> 岩井>> >   meaning is not known SHOULD be considered equivalent to "-0000"
> 岩井>> >   unless there is out-of-band information confirming their meaning.
> 岩井>
> 岩井>> >他の複数文字(普通3から5)のアルファベットのタイムゾーンがインターネッ
> 岩井>> >トのメッセージで使われてきた。そのような、意味がわからないタイムゾーン
> 岩井>> >は、その意味を確かめる情報がある場合以外は"-0000"と同じに考えるべきで
> 岩井>> >ある(SHOULD)。

これは RFC2822 の記述ですよね。RFC822 にはこのような記述はありませんでし
た。

> 私は、文章と式で矛盾した記述がある場合に、どちらを取るかは実装者の選択で
> しょうし過去に文書の方を優先して実装されたものを間違いと言い切れはしないと
> 思います。(人によっては文書は無効[式があるし]だと解釈する事もあるでしょう
> けど、それは個人的な解釈に留めるべきだと思います。別の解釈で実装された
> ソフトでだされたメールデータを排除するのはやりすぎかと思います。)

いえ、RFC822 には式と矛盾するような文章もないと思います。

> ですから、過去のメールを参照する時にJSTを+0900と扱える様にする機能はメーラが
> 持っていても良い機能だと思います。(新規メールにJSTを付けたいといっている
> 訳ではありませんが。)

それは否定しません。私の作ってる某ツールでも JST は +0900 と解釈してます
し :-)

> 上記で説明した通り、私はそう書いている訳ではありません。
> (JSTと付いているメールが解釈できて欲しい理由は、過去に解釈次第で正しかった
> からです。)

その「解釈次第で正しい」の根拠が知りたいのです。RFC822 の zone の記述に
曖昧に解釈できるよな部分はなかったと思うのです。

> 岩井さんのメールを引用した部分を とみたさん はどう解釈されたのかを教えて
> 下さい。(RFC822でわざわざ「その意味を確かめる情報がある場合」と言及されて
> いる事も絡めて)

RFC2822 ですよね。

「他の複数文字(普通3から5)のアルファベットのタイムゾーンがインターネッ
トのメッセージで使われてきた。」の部分は「不正にもかかわらず使われてきた」
と解釈してます。

私は「RFC822的には JST でも正しかった」という点に引っ掛かっただけなので、
「JST」を「+0900」と解釈してくれる手段を Sylpheed に提供して欲しいってこ
とについては特に反対ではないです。

--
とみたまさひろ <tommy@xxxxxxxxxx>, <tommy@xxxxxxxxxx>
日本MySQLユーザ会 http://www.mysql.gr.jp


[前][次][番号順一覧][スレッド一覧]

      1280 2001-11-29 11:13 [neko@xxxxxxxxxx     ] Date                                    
      1281 2001-11-29 12:02 ┣[kajiwara@xxxxxxxxxx ]                                       
      1283 2001-11-29 20:36 ┃┣[kazuhiro@xxxxxxxxxx ]                                     
      1284 2001-11-29 21:09 ┃┃┣[neko@xxxxxxxxxx     ]                                   
      1287 2001-11-29 22:31 ┃┃┃┗[kazuhiro@xxxxxxxxxx ]                                 
      1285 2001-11-29 21:11 ┃┃┗[kajiwara@xxxxxxxxxx ]                                   
      1292 2001-12-01 05:15 ┃┃ ┗[naokih@xxxxxxxxxx   ]                                 
      1296 2001-12-02 16:54 ┃┗[iwaim@xxxxxxxxxx    ]                                     
      1298 2001-12-03 01:32 ┃ ┣[kazuhiro@xxxxxxxxxx ]                                   
      1300 2001-12-03 15:01 ┃ ┣[zn@xxxxxxxxxx       ]                                   
      1302 2001-12-03 16:53 ┃ ┗[taka_mo@xxxxxxxxxx  ]                                   
      1286 2001-11-29 22:17 ┗[kazz@xxxxxxxxxx     ]                                       
      1290 2001-11-30 15:50  ┗[taka_mo@xxxxxxxxxx  ]                                     
      1291 2001-11-30 23:57   ┗[tommy@xxxxxxxxxx    ]                                   
      1301 2001-12-03 16:17    ┗[taka_mo@xxxxxxxxxx  ]                                 
      1303 2001-12-04 01:02     ┣[tommy@xxxxxxxxxx    ]                               
      1311 2001-12-05 14:32     ┃┗[taka_mo@xxxxxxxxxx  ]                             
->    1313 2001-12-06 01:17     ┃ ┗[tommy@xxxxxxxxxx    ]                           
      1314 2001-12-06 01:27     ┃  ┗[kazuhiro@xxxxxxxxxx ]                         
      1315 2001-12-06 01:40     ┃   ┗[tommy@xxxxxxxxxx    ]                       
      1316 2001-12-06 04:35     ┃    ┗[kazuhiro@xxxxxxxxxx ]                     
      1304 2001-12-04 02:00     ┗[kazz@xxxxxxxxxx     ]                               
      1309 2001-12-05 14:28      ┣[taka_mo@xxxxxxxxxx  ]                             
      1310 2001-12-05 14:29      ┗[taka_mo@xxxxxxxxxx  ]                             
      1312 2001-12-05 18:52       ┗[zero@xxxxxxxxxx     ]